日本乱码卡顿问题全解析:从一卡二卡到3卡四卡的深度诊断
近年来,许多用户在使用日本相关软件或访问日文网站时频繁遭遇“一卡二卡3卡四卡”的显示异常问题。这种现象不仅影响用户体验,更可能导致重要信息丢失。本文将从技术角度深入剖析这一问题的根源,并提供切实可行的解决方案。
乱码卡顿问题的本质原因
日本乱码问题主要源于字符编码不匹配。当系统或应用程序无法正确识别日文字符集时,就会出现“一卡二卡3卡四卡”这类乱码现象。具体原因包括:系统区域设置错误、字体缺失、编码标准冲突(如Shift-JIS与UTF-8混用)、以及程序兼容性问题等。
一卡二卡问题的具体表现与诊断
“一卡二卡”通常表现为日文字符显示为问号或方框,这种情况多发生在非Unicode环境中。当系统默认编码设置为中文或英文时,日文特有的字符(如平假名、片假名)无法正常渲染,导致显示异常。
3卡四卡问题的特殊性与解决思路
“3卡四卡”问题更为复杂,往往涉及混合编码环境。数字与汉字混合显示异常,通常是因为程序在处理字符串时未能正确区分字符类型。这种情况在老旧系统或跨平台应用中尤为常见。
五大终极解决方案
方案一:系统区域设置调整
进入控制面板→区域设置→管理选项卡,将非Unicode程序的语言改为“日语(日本)”。此方法能从根本上解决大部分乱码问题,但可能影响其他语言软件的显示。
方案二:字体库完善
安装完整的日文字体包,包括MS Gothic、Meiryo等常用字体。确保系统拥有足够的字体资源来渲染日文字符,这是解决显示问题的关键步骤。
方案三:编码强制转换
使用专业的文本编辑器(如Notepad++)将文件编码统一转换为UTF-8格式。对于网页内容,可在meta标签中明确指定charset="UTF-8"。
方案四:程序兼容性设置
右键点击问题程序→属性→兼容性选项卡,勾选“以日语模式运行此程序”。这种方法特别适合解决游戏和特定软件的乱码问题。
方案五:专业工具辅助
使用Locale Emulator、AppLocale等区域模拟工具,无需更改系统设置即可实现日文环境模拟。这些工具能有效避免因系统设置更改导致的其他问题。
预防措施与最佳实践
为长期避免“日本乱码一卡二卡3卡四卡”问题,建议:保持系统更新、使用支持多语言的现代软件、定期备份重要数据、避免在不同编码标准的程序间直接复制文本。同时,开发人员应遵循Unicode标准,确保软件具备良好的国际化支持。
总结
日本乱码问题虽然复杂,但通过正确的诊断和解决方案,完全可以实现完美显示。从基础的系统设置到专业的工具使用,用户可根据具体情况选择最适合的解决方法。记住,预防胜于治疗,建立良好的使用习惯才是避免“一卡二卡3卡四卡”问题的根本之道。